Pain receptors, generally known as nociceptors, are specialised nerves that detect problems or potential harm to tissue and transmit this data towards the Mind. The human body then sends out protective responses for instance wincing or withdrawing from painful stimuli.

Neuropathic pain is a result of nerve injury or dysfunction. You can encounter neuropathic pain from injuries or illness that affect the spinal cord and Mind (such as, a slipped disc in your backbone) or perhaps the peripheral anxious program (the nerves all over the remainder of your body). This kind of pain often feels much like burning, shooting, or stabbing. 

TRP channels are cation channels involved with pain perception and thermosensation [47]. TRPV1 is activated by a lot of stimuli, including heat (>42 °C), vanilloids, lipids, and protons/cations. Numerous remarkably selective TRPV1 antagonists are now in clinical improvement to the treatment of pain. Even though the usage of desensitizing TRPV1 agonists minimizes pain sensitivity [forty eight,49], recent clinical trials have proven that blocking TRPV1 also has an effect on overall body temperature. This regrettable aspect impact has halted A lot of your drug development activity concentrating on this channel. Topical application, on the other hand, has actually been revealed to become productive in blocking the Preliminary pain flare-up that happens with agonist-induced nociceptor excitation before desensitization. TRPM8 is activated in vitro by cold temperatures (10–23 °C) and cooling brokers for example icilin and menthol. Researchers have just lately unveiled which the TRPM8 antagonist fifteen provides an analgesic effect in experimental types of cold pain in click here human beings without influencing Main human body temperature [fifty].

Commonly hyperalgesia ceases when inflammation goes down, even so, in some cases genetic defects and/or repeated damage may result in allodynia: a very non-noxious stimulus like light-weight touch leads to extreme pain. Allodynia can also be induced each time a nociceptor is ruined while in the peripheral nerves. This can result in deafferentation, which means the development of different central processes within the surviving afferent nerve. With this example, surviving dorsal root axons of your nociceptors will make contact with the spinal wire, Therefore changing the conventional enter.[10]

You'll find four key processes: transduction, transmission, modulation, and perception. Transduction refers back to the procedures by which tissue-detrimental stimuli activate nerve endings. Transmission refers to the relay functions by which the message is carried from your site of tissue injury to the brain regions fundamental perception.
